Made in Ethiopia

When a vast Chinese industrial park sets up in a rural part of Ethiopia, an agricultural community suddenly finds itself on the cusp of a new global era. Motto, the formidable Chinese director of this colossal enterprise, must push for a high-stakes expansion that promises 30,000 new jobs. Meanwhile, Ethiopian farmer Workinesh and factory worker Beti have placed their futures in the hands of this development. As they collide with difficult realities, they – like their country – reach a critical juncture where their belief in industrialisation is put under extreme pressure.
